“We saw a completely different Medvedev. He forced himself to play powerful and precise tennis.” – Anna Dmitrieva

Daniel Medvedev in the semi-final of the US Open against the world number one Carlos Alcaraz forced herself to play quickly and powerfully, the audience saw a completely different tennis performed by the Russian, multiple USSR tennis champion Anna Dmitrieva told .

On Sunday, Medvedev beat Alcaraz in the US Open semifinals 7-6 (7-3), 6-1, 3-6, 6-3. The Russian’s opponent in the final was Serbian Novak Djokovic. The meeting will take place on September 10.

“This time we saw a completely different Daniil Medvedev. He thought everything through deeply and forced himself to play completely different tennis – powerful, lively, fast, impetuous. In this match, it was not Alcaraz who attacked, but Medvedev. While the Spaniard took the initiative, Daniil found incredibly risky ways to win on his own. I was blown away by this game from the start. But the second set performed by Medvedev, where he was in control, was particularly impressive. Alcaraz’s racket literally fell from his hands. The Spaniard was not ready for such a development of events.

Throughout the match he tried to attack, but Daniil wouldn’t let him. What is very valuable is that Medvedev delivered an excellent first serve in the first two sets, which allowed him to win matches with confidence.

The turning point was Alcaraz’s service game with a score of 3:2 in favor of Daniil in the fourth set. This lasted about 14-15 minutes. Medvedev lost 15:40, but played unexpectedly and effectively, leveling the score. It was then that he felt he could and should continue. It was very interesting to watch that. Medvedev understood that he had no right to lose two goals in a row and he maintained this balance. Alcaraz had many chances to win the match – five times he had the advantage, he advanced and took risks. But then Medvedev showed incredible resilience and won the match, and the score became 4:2 in his favor. After that, Daniil literally broke his serve in 45 seconds.

The fate of the match had already been decided, but there was another dangerous moment when Medvedev served for the match. Alcaraz led 40:15, then still had several break points. On the first match point, Daniil, as often happens to him, committed a double fault. But even then, Medvedev stood his ground and showed firmness, because it was his day.

I don’t want to make any predictions for the final. Medvedev and Djokovic have their own working relationship. Danya was particularly attentive to Alcaraz. It also required excellent physical preparation to cover the field at a breakneck pace from one corner to the next, as the 20-year-old Spaniard does. I hope there will be a fight in the match between Medvedev and Djokovic,” Dmitrieva told .

Medvedev and Djokovic will face each other for the 15th time. Currently, the Russian has five victories in personal encounters, while 23-time Grand Slam winner Djokovic has nine. In the US Open 2021 final, Medvedev defeated the Serbian in three sets.
